Transaction 80a2c568f38d9995b97b3ff1023a145d7617cd85a437ca8cf20ec5cc6d966219

1 Input
1 Outputs
  • 80a2c568f38d9995b97b3ff1023a145d7617cd85a437ca8cf20ec5cc6d966219:0
  • value  521750
    address  31kP5XN4ydsXSTc34HExJ5wWphb5cj6CNQ